SUMMARY Working in the BioMarin Finance Organization, this position
will help in managing the Global Stock Administration operations
for all BioMarin entities. The role reports into the Sr. Manager of
Stock Administration in the Accounting Operations and Business
Process Excellence team. It entails working cross-functionally to
drive operational rigor, financial control, and end-to-end process
excellence with our global partners in Finance (Payroll, Tax,
Corporate Accounting, Technical Accounting, Treasury, Regional
Finance Teams), HR, Legal, and Information Management. KEY
RESPONSIBILITIES The Stock Administration Manager will join our
Finance Team and perform the day-to-day stock administration
related activities for Employee Stock Purchase Plans, Restricted
and Performance Stock units, and Stock options globally. The ideal
candidate will have excellent customer service and communication
skills, a high level of accuracy, ability to focus on detail,
strong technical skills, and be one who takes pride in producing
high quality work. Besides the management of day-to-day Stock
Administration activities, the manager will be charged with
ensuring transactional accuracy and financial controls, employee
customer service, continuous process improvement, and the diligent
oversight of 3 rd party platforms and services (i.e. Fidelity,
Computershare, and Deloitte). Primary day-to-day responsibilities
include: Maintain Stock Admin database and ensure accuracy at all
times. Prepare and process ESPP, ISOs, RSUs, PSUs, grants,
cancellations, and exercises and releases on a timely basis for all
employees and other option and equity holders. Prepare and
distribute option grants electronically. Prepare ad-hoc and/or
quarterly equity reconciliations for Accounting, including diligent
support for internal and external audit. Provide NQ, ISO, RSU tax
reports to global payrolls and employees as needed. Generate
reports to both internal and outside customers, including but not
limited to participants' summary. Maintain trading blackout
periods, pre-clearance, and enforcement of insider trading policy
restrictions. Interact with transfer agent to resolve any
processing issues and initiate ad-hoc DWAC for the non-qualified
deferred compensation, “NQDC”, transactions. Act as main point of
contact for employee questions on equity. Ensure that internal
controls and procedures are followed to satisfy periodic review of
compliance with Sarbanes-Oxley. Coordinate with HR business partner
to drive and maintain the global mobility tracking program.
